What is the name of your state (only U.S. law)? MD

On March 1st, I sent my landlord a letter stating I was moving out by the end of the month because I could no longer afford my rent. On March 15th, I sent another letter to my landlord stating my last day in the apartment would be March 27th, and the premises would be cleaned and ready for inspection March 31. On March 31, I sent another letter stating the premises was cleaned and ready for inspection,I gave her my new address and telephone where I could be reached, and also made a phone call.

It is now April 12, I've yet to hear from my landlord about my inspection or return of my security deposit which is $1000. I've read she has 45 days to return it to me, and with hold anything for damages. I've tried calling and get no answer.

What can I do since its been 17 days since I left and I've yet to hear anything about an inspection or return of my security deposit.

What am I entitled to do right now? If anything, or do I start taking action after the 45 days?

You have to wait the full 45 days, then sue them.

Hopefully you mailed all your notices certified. I mean that would have helped.

Were you on month to month lease when you notified the landlord that you were leaving?

If not, the landlord could argue you broke your lease and that your security deposit will be held in place of rent.

If you broke your lease, you can expect an accounting of the damage deductions and a bill for the rest.

Damages = any additional cleaning/repairs and rent owed for the remainder of your lease.
